Jonathan Lehr is Co-Founder and General Partner at Work-Bench, where he invests in seed-stage enterprise software. He invests across the United States, including New York City, the Greater New York Area, the East Coast, and Silicon Valley, and participates from Pre-Seed through later venture rounds (Series A–F). His sector focus includes AI, machine learning, cloud-native infrastructure, security, developer tools, data, enterprise software, and SaaS. He has invested in companies like Socure, Cockroach Labs, Dialpad, FireHydrant, and AuthZed. Previously, he founded the NY Enterprise Technology Meetup, was a Kauffman Fellow (Class 19), and worked as an Associate at Morgan Stanley and a Senior Analyst at Cohen Co. Jonathan graduated from the University of Pennsylvania and lives in New York, United States of America.
